It's usually listed under "Print languages" on the Specifications page
of each printer.

The 2600 series is very explicitly host-based.  Usually they don't say
"host-based"; HP's marketing term for their host-based protocol is
"JetReady", something I picked up while looking at their low-end
monochrome lasers.
